Transaction 78b475fc27bb8ddd60f38d8a71be6f4cba00e3799a05fb8e34be2b26ffaf664e

373 Input
2 Outputs
  • 78b475fc27bb8ddd60f38d8a71be6f4cba00e3799a05fb8e34be2b26ffaf664e:0
  • value  34913
    address  3MStk7nRyCQoJHdg6Y49Su4qVCTukjhqYw
  • 78b475fc27bb8ddd60f38d8a71be6f4cba00e3799a05fb8e34be2b26ffaf664e:1
  • value  80000000
    address  31n7Q4JQLL8xHmsna2yy1AS3JPe3KKpkTd